Melrose Trading Post, a weekly Los Angeles hub for outdoor shopping, brings together a vibrant mix of art vendors, delicious food, and live music. Operated by high school students from Fairfax High School, the market features hundreds of vendors offering a wide array of items, including vintage clothes and handmade jewelry. Nestled in the heart of the city, this bustling bazaar not only provides a unique shopping experience but also supports the local community, with proceeds benefiting the high school. Visitors can explore the diverse stalls, savor various culinary delights, and enjoy the lively atmosphere every Sunday.
